One of the main reasons that Kyoto Animation said they weren't making any FMP eps at the time was because they wanted to wait untill the last novel came out, so they could know how long to make the series and where to end it......well...the last novel is coming out in November, next month. In other words the fate of FMP anime will be decided once and for all in the next couple of months. The time is at hand. Will it strive on, or will it fall to its death?

Perhaps because all the others series done by KyoAni have sold 5 to 8 times more than FMP and that KyoAni is here to gain money and not to please a minority of fan.

If Anime is a form of Art, it's also a product and those who gives money wants to maximize the gain from their investment. An adaptation from a Key Game is way more secure than the third season of a series who hasn't sell that much.

For now we don't know what KyoAni will do after Haruhi season 2, so the end of 2009 is still open, but if the next novel is really the last, and no announcement is made at the start of 2009 or in the post-face of the novel, then I really think that the chance for the end of FMP to be animated will be really slim.

Just for the fun a little comparison TSR against two other series about teenager/big robot/global conflict

Full Metal Panic! The Second Raid (7 DVD) 4,833
Code Geass - Lelouch of the Rebellion (9 DVD) 45,367
Mobile Suit Gundam 00 (7 DVD) 32,891
